Consider the following data set: <br> 11, 8, 0, 8, 13, 3, 14 <br> Find the median.
r-ruslan [8.4K]

Answer:

The median is 8.

How you get that is that you have to order these from smallest to biggest.

0,3,8,8,11,13,14

Next, you cut one from each side until you get one single number left. If you get two, then you add them together and divide it by 2.
